What is the average price of a house in Fobbing?

The average price for a house in Fobbing is £448k, costing on average £884 per sqft.

Average prices of houses by bedroom count are: £354k for a two-bedroom, £390k for a three-bedroom, £546k for a four-bedroom, and £764k for a five-bedroom.

What share of houses in Fobbing feature gardens and parking?

In Fobbing, 92% of houses have a garden and 90% include parking.

What is the breakdown of property types in Fobbing?

The housing mix in Fobbing is 20% detached, 47% semi-detached, 19% terraced, and 14% other.

What is the average price of a flat in Fobbing?

The average price for a flat in Fobbing is £188k, costing on average N/A per sqft.

Average prices of flats by bedroom count are: £170k for a one-bedroom, £223k for a two-bedroom, £143k for a three-bedroom, and £50k for a four-bedroom.

What share of flats in Fobbing feature balconies and parking?

In Fobbing, 25% of flats have a balcony and 81% include parking.

What is the breakdown of lease types in Fobbing?

The leasing mix in Fobbing is 96% leasehold and 4% freehold.
